Everything about Bas totally explainedBas meaning lower in French may refer to:
- Bas-Caraquet, New Brunswick, meaning "Lower Caraquet', a village on the Acadian Peninsula of New Brunswick, Canada
- Bas-Congo (post-2006, Kongo Central), a province of the Democratic Republic of the Congo
- Bas Cuvier, one of the most famous bouldering sites in Fontainebleau
- Bas Ek Pal, a 2006 Bollywood film, directed by Onira
- Bas Itna Sa Khwaab Hai, a 2001 Hindi movie was written and directed by Goldie Behl
- Bas-Lag, the fictional world for several of China Miéville's novels
- Bas-relief, a method of sculpting which entails carving or etching away the surface of a flat piece of stone or metal
- Bas-Rhin, a département of France meaning "Lower Rhine"
- Bas-Richelieu—Nicolet—Bécancour, a federal electoral district in Quebec, Canada
- Bas Saharan Basin, an Artesian aquifer system which covers most of the Algerian and Tunisian Sahara and extends to Morocco and Libya
- Bas-Uele Province, a province created in the Democratic Republic of Congo by the Constitution of May 2005
- Bas-Vully, a municipality in the district of See, in the canton of Fribourg, Switzerland
- Charritte-de-Bas, a small village and commune in the Pyrénées-Atlantiques département of southwestern France
- Colpach-Bas, a small town in the commune of Ell, in western Luxembourg
- Delaine Le Bas, Outsider artist with Romany background
- Le Bas-Richelieu Regional County Municipality, Quebec, a Municipality in southwestern Quebec
- Parler tout bas, the third single by Alizée, released in April 2001
- Terre-de-Bas, the largest island in the Îles des Saintes archipelago in Guadeloupe
- Bas means in Arabic languange "enough"
